i found a developer in elance and he wanted $4000 for the game which i personally think is quite tough so is it worth. but i think it gonna be a huge hit at the market
Sounds like a good deal on *your* end but he could be a terrible developer, the game could just not be what you want, or you could lose money because it's not profitable. Why are you using elance for game development anyways? Why not be a part of the process? Get a team of free monkeys from gamedev.net to make you a prototype at least. There's a sub-forum for posting projects and hiring developers. You'll at least know if your idea makes anyone excited before you dish out 4k.
